    Driving with an Expired licence - court hearing.
    Hi,

    I am not sure, if this is the right place to ask this, but I thought I would:

    I completely forgot that my license had expired a while back and unfortunately, I was pulled over by a cop. He arrested me took me and the car to a police station and gave me a ticket saying I will have to appear at the court. (He was kind enough to also drive me to my home in his car). Next day I got my license renewed, paid $500 in charges (for towing) and got my car back from the police station.

    Now I have a court hearing in about a week, and I am not sure what to expect and what would happen? I live in the state of Illinois.

    Will it just be another fine or more than that? I also read that I could call the court and tell them that the matter has been resolved (renewed my license) and they would just hand me some fine and cancel the court appearance. Is it true?

    Please let me know guys..

    Thanks in advance.

    You should get it renewed, show up to court and show them.

    Normally just a fine

    Got a $225 fine and 3 months supervision. If no other moving violation in the next 3 months, this will be off the records.
